标题:
高分请高手指点DELPHI编程实现在MSSQL数据库建立库及表信息
[打印本页]
作者:
sgzhou12345
时间:
2011-4-22 09:13
标题:
高分请高手指点DELPHI编程实现在MSSQL数据库建立库及表信息
高分请高手指点DELPHI编程实现在MSSQL数据库建立库及表信息
最近看到网上的一款程序如:MsSQL通用数据库创建程序(源码+Demo+Exe)
下载了一个试试,源程序编译出错
这是图片,请问一个问题
1)测试环境 winxpsp3+sql2008
win2008sp2+sql2005
2)下载的DEMO不能运行,提示错误如下:
2011-04-21 13:52:07 正在连接数据库服务器....
2011-04-21 13:52:07 数据库服务器连接成功!
2011-04-21 13:52:10 正在初始化数据库创建脚本
2011-04-21 13:52:10 ........完成!
2011-04-21 13:52:10 CREATE DATABASE 语句失败。
主文件必须至少是 3 MB 才能容纳 model 数据库的副本。
2011-04-21 13:52:10 数据库创建失败!请重试!
作者:
sgzhou12345
时间:
2011-4-22 09:13
软件中说明的功能如下:
制作的应用程序的分发和部置更显专业化。
功能:
1、可自动创建任意SQL数据库;
2、可由用户自定义数据库的存放路径;
3、可由用户自定义数据库用户名及密码;
4、可在建库时按需初始化数据;
使用方法:
1、Create_db_Set.ini文件的配置,有详细注解,一看就应明白。
//本脚本配置文件名必须为:Create_db_Set.ini
[CREATE_DB_SET]
//系统名称 注释内容必须放在单独的行中
SYSNAME=网上考试系统
//新数据库默认名称,若有多个数据库名称,用“|“分隔
DBNAMELIST=XX考试题库中心|XX考试评分库|XX考试考点库
//数据库文件默认存储路径
DBSAVEDIR=D:\网上考试系统数据库\
//数据库默认角色名
SANAME=jsjks_sa
//数据库创建脚本文件名称
CREATEDBSCRIPT=create_db_template.sql
//要进行初始化的access数据库文件名称
INITACCESSNAME=KsxtDb_Initial.mdb
//要进行初始化的表名称
INITTABLENAME=操作员表|操作说明表|题型类别表|InKeyTable
2、从数据库中生成SQL脚本,脚本名为create_db_template.sql,当然你愿意的话也可以自已去写,不过我是不会自已再去写一遍的。
把脚本中的要创建的数据库名替换为变量名:$DB_NAME$
新数据库用户名替换为变量名:$SA_NAME$
新数据库密码替换为变量名:$SA_PWD$
3、从SQL数据库中导出要初始化的表至Access文件中,初始化mdb文件名为:KsxtDb_Initial.mdb(按实际取名)
作者:
sgzhou12345
时间:
2011-4-22 13:55
不会吧,论坛上没有人接我的帖子呀》》》》》》》》》》》
欢迎光临 编程开发论坛 (http://bbs.lihuasoft.net/)
Powered by Discuz! 6.0.0